The Return of the Hideous New Girl
Chapter Two: Speed Bumps
Saturday morning. Zim stood in front of his huge computer, typing like a madman, looking for anything that has to do with the term, "CARNIVAL". The computer has been searching for info since day break, but nothing useful has popped up yet.
Meanwhile, Rogue planned a little searching of her own. She left the base to scout out the area where the "car-ni-val" was to be held. At that time of day, the city park only had a few humans crawling around, a couple of joggers and a old lady sitting on a bench.
Rogue watched from the top of a park tree branch, concealed behind the leaves. She didn't want to be seen, even though she had her Earth disguise activated.
"This place is fairly big..." The female alien whispered to herself. "Why WOULD a bunch of humans group together all at once?" She leaned back on the tree's trunk in thought. "...Hmm......it could be anything, really....like what Zim said, a infomation exchange, or maybe a type of human-" Just then, a beeping sound went off on her wrist where her right gem is. Her hand formed the gem from underneath her fake human skin, and a small hologram screen came up with Zim's face looking back.
"Rogue, where are you?" The Irkin asked through Rogue two-way voice radio.
"At the city park." She answered. "It's not as active as I thought right at the moment..."
"Of course not! Those human probabliy won't start setting the "CAR-NI-VAL" till after nightfall or something." Zim said. He sounded like he had some news.
"Did you find anything?" Rogue asked into the mic.
Zim went off screen for a second then came back with a print out of something. "The only thing the computer COULD find was this..." He started to read what the computer's description of carnival was. "..."CAR-NI-VAL: An event where humans organize for festive reasons"."
"FESTIVE??" Rogue said with a werid look. "What KIND of festive?"
"The computer couldn't input that, but whatever it is, I don't LIKE it anyway!" Zim said. "Human festive acts are not something to take lightly, Rogue." Zim recalled that one time during his first Halloween, or that X- mas thing. X-mas wasn't so bad, but HALLOWEEN, the thought of that night still makes him shiver. "We MUST go to this "CAR-NI-VAL" now more then ever! But in the meantime, get back to the base so we can plan how to attend it."
"Got it." Rogue said, then turned the radio off. She gave one last look around the park then jumped from the tree onto the ground, landing perfectly on her cat-like feet. A nearby jogger stopped in his tracks at seeing that. The "kid" jumped from a eight foot high branch. The undercover Irkin just walked off, not noticing the bewildered human.
Walking back to the base, Rogue eyed over the buildings she passed by, looking as "human" as she could. She wore a good disguise, but she still didn't feel like she had the race's actions down. She still has to make sure her "warrior abilitys" don't blown her cover, like last week during a thing of kick ball at skool. She ended up kicking the ball hard enough to make a clear dent mark in the skool's brick wall, knocking out three of the kids that were in the ball's way. Luckly, the kids are too stupid to acknowledge anything.
"I feel if I don't do some sort of active training, I'll lose my edge." She said to herself. "I wonder if Zim would let me build something under the base for just that..."
Suddenly, just has she could see Zim's house, something quick caught the corner of her eye. She snapped her head to the right, just in time to see it again, a blured flash. It was jumping from dark ally to dark ally between the buildings. Rogue suddenly got a high strung knot in her gut.
'What the-! Humans can't go that fast!' She thought. Just then, she noticed what-ever-it-was heading towards Zim's house\base. Rogue wasn't going to let it reach it. She jolted off at her own speed and slammed into the blur without hesitation.That move caused she to fall backwards.When she got back up, the blur was gone, vanished without a trace. She looked around, rubbing her forehead which now had a bright red bump.
"What WAS that...?" She was at a lost for any words. She didn't know where it went, but she looked down and saw a quick and swift skid mark on the road. The blur instantly turned and ran off when it and Rogue hit. Other then that, there wasn't anything else to see but the surrounding buildings and Zim's base.
"I WOULD say my mind was playing tricks..." Rogue said as she headed towards the green house again. "...but my mind wouldn't leave a lump on my head!"
~Meanwhile, a few blocks away from where Rogue was right now...
"BLAST IT!!" An shadowly figure yelled out from a shielding trash can in a shaded area. Brought to light, this character "looked" like a human female child. She had dark blue hair which parted in the middle. She wore a striped shirt that hung below her back, stopping at her knees. And she wore boots with sliver buckles that went up to the knees. (Sound famliler yet??)
"I don't GET IT!" She snarled as she rubbed on the side of her head. It beared a large red lump, roughly the same size as the one Rogue just got. "Something RAMMED right into me before I could get to Zim! What else could be as fast as me?!" She thought for a moment. "Could Zim have known I was coming for him? Well, no matter, I just have to be more careful next time. He must have some new security device around his house..."
~ Down in Zim's lab, the invader continued to work on his computer, with his SIR sidekick just a few feet away from him, dancing to some music which only he could hear in his crazy little head. Just then, Rogue came walking in, still rubbing her head. Gir jumped up and ran over to greet her home. He then noticed her "boo-boo".
"Awwww, you have a ouchie, Rogue??" Gir cooded, pointing at her head. The female alien just sighed and went over to where Zim was standing.
"I'm back." Rogue said flatly to Zim. He turned and his eyes widened when he saw her forehead.
"What happened to you?" He asked looking over her lumpy head. (Hee, lumpy head...^-^)
"I ran into something." She answered, not really caring just how stupid that sounded. Zim gave a confused look. He just dismissed it, and began to explain what he had cooked up so far for tomorrow.
~ Evening came as Zim and Rogue were now in the upper house, taking a break before heading back to the lab to continue the "CAR-NI-VAL" plan. During that time, Rogue was thinking weather or not to tell Zim what really caused her to bump her head eariler, but she then thought that it wasn't worth it. The red mark was still there too.
"I wonder if we should go down to the park right now to see if thier setting this "thing" up yet..." Zim suddenly said out of the quiet. Rogue didn't say anything, just sat on the couch with legs crossed.
~ Outside, unknown to the two Irkins, the child-like character from before was now just outside Zim's lawn and his gnowns. Out of the darkness, a small black cat with blood red eyes quietly walked up next to her. It looked more like a living shadow then a cat.
"Mimi, fire the bugs!" The figure commanded. The black cat, like a bullet, ran into the lawn, and off it's body, little robotic insects flew forth and landed on the gnowns. The big-eyed lawn statues shot up sparks, then died down. The outside defenses were now disabled. The black cat sat in the middle of them all, flicking it's tail.
With a grin painted on her face, the "human" girl walked right acrossed the lawn with no trouble. But just before she could get to the door, the knob on it began to turn. She and her cat quickly jumped behind the nearest gnown as the door swung open. Out walked Zim and Gir, both with thier Earth disguises, Gir swinging his little arms side to side. From behind her hiding place, the girl showed her teeth in a growling-like manner at spotting Zim. She was just about the put the jump on him when Rogue walked out, also with disguise.
"Zim, I really don't think we have to go there now." Rogue said.
"Nonsence! The eariler we get there, the sooner we'll know what the CAR-"
"-NIVAL!! CARNIVAL! CARNIVAL!!" Gir screamed and ran straight ahead of him and Rogue. The two aliens ran after the SIR before he caused any unnecessary damage.
When the two were out of sight, the girl came from behind the gnown with a shocked and rather confused expression on. The black cat came out, and looked up at her without even a "meow".
"...WHAT'S with that?! Why does ZIM have a HUMAN living with him?!" Without wasting another moment, she started to follow them.
